@MrMcWelly. online renewals usually include the TV deal as standard, which is why we always recommend on the Community that you phone or use Chat to clarify every detail of your renewal. 

 

So use the contact details you have been given  - they can remove the £5.00 charge and should send you a prepaid returns bag to send the TV box back. 

 

Keep a certificate of posting as proof.
